On May 5, at City Winery in New York, the Alumni Association presented its 2022 Special Recognition Awards to five alumni with extraordinary career accomplishments and a sustained level of engagement with Binghamton University.

The 2022 honorees are listed below; biographies as well as a list of prior recipients can be viewed on the Alumni Association’s website.

  • Michael Kerner ’86: Glenn G. Bartle Distinguished Alumni Award
  • Ralph Gonzalez ’00: Alumni Achievement Award
  • Susan Marenoff-Zausner ’87: Alumni Achievement Award
  • Michael S. Weingarten ’70: Edward Weisband Distinguished Alumni Award for Public Service or Contribution to Public Affairs
  • Robert Cohen ’12, MPA ’14 Lois B. DeFleur Distinguished Young Alumni Award
